MEMO — Trophy engraving, Silverharrow Awards Night

To the driver's coordinator: the eighteen trophies for the Silverharrow Awards Night are boxed and ready at Fenwick Engraving's workshop. Each box is numbered to match the winners' list, and the engraver has confirmed all spellings were checked twice. Please schedule collection for Wednesday afternoon so we have a buffer before Friday's event. The confidential hand-over instruction for the assigned courier is set out immediately below.

handover note for yagep-tagef: the fenok sorwyn courier leaves the fraok sileth sorax ledger at gate 2873 under passcode 476683

**Q: How does TwigReaper decide a branch is stale, and can it be abused?**

Good question. TwigReaper (our cleanup bot at Marrowfield Labs) flags branches with no commits in 90 days, posts a warning, then deletes after 14 more. It only runs with a scoped bot account, and protected branches are skipped entirely. To restore the bot's signing identity after a vault reset, use the recovery passphrase below:

vault phrase of faweg-kahif = fraath-zorox-praius

**Q: Why does `tailgrim --follow` drop lines under heavy load?**

Buffered mode caps at 4k lines/sec by design. Pass `--unbuffered` for exact output; expect higher CPU. Known issue on the Verncast staging cluster only. Do not patch the ring buffer yourself — it's shared with the audit hook. For access to the maintainers' channel, write to the platform team.

alerts address for kafof-bagag: kasael@olvarqdyn.corp

Ticket: Can't unseal vault, autoscaler stuck at minimum

Hey support — the Quillback queue-depth autoscaler is pinned at two workers because it can't read scaling thresholds from the sealed Coveport vault. Backlog on the ingest queue is growing, so customers will start noticing delays soon. Nothing's broken beyond the seal; once it's open, the autoscaler picks up on its own. Passphrase to unseal is below.

unlock words, fawig-bagef: olidor-holir-istox-holath-tamys-quenion-giliel

## Tuning

If sqlscrub starts timing out on the big migration files again (looking at you, `warehouse_refresh.sql`), don't just bump the timeout and walk away — the parser budget and rule fan-out interact, and cranking one starves the other. On-call fix: lower the fan-out first, then raise the budget in small steps. All of these knobs live in one place, right here.

constants for hawif-fahog:
CAPS = {
    "wendor": 351,
    "zorys": 835,
}